Description

iOS developer 

Strong IOS mobile app developer to perform both engineering and maintenance tasks 

 

Responsibilities 

Develop new features and user interfaces from wireframe models together with unit and integration tests 

Ensure solid application performance and excellent user experience. 

Fix bugs and performance problems 

Write clean, readable, and testable code. The code written needs to be cleanly organized and of the highest quality. 

Cooperate with back-end developers, designers, and the rest of the client team to deliver well-architected and high-quality solutions 

 

Job Description 

8+ years of experience developing IOS mobile applications 

Proficiency and experience in Swift, SwiftUI, Combine and MVVM 

Familiarity with IOS frameworks, Core Data, Core Animation and Apple design principles 

Extensive knowledge about mobile app development. This includes the whole process, from the first line of code to publishing in the store(s) 

Familiarity with APIs, GraphQL, JSON format, Push notifications and Github  

Experience in eCommerce domain would be preferred but not mandatory

Education

ANY GRADUATE